Profile interpretation
What the reported data says about SANTA ROSA HIGH SCHOOL
SANTA ROSA HIGH SCHOOL is a public high school serving grades 09–12 in MILTON. It is one of 42 current school records connected to SANTA ROSA. NCES reports 151 students for 2024–25.
Among 888 high schools in Florida with comparable records, this school is smaller than the reported median of 743.5 students. Its enrollment is at approximately the 28th percentile for that peer group. Size describes the campus, not instructional quality.
The reported student–teacher ratio is 18.9:1, below the Florida median of 21.5:1 for the same school level. This ratio uses total enrollment and teacher FTE; it is not an average classroom headcount and can be affected by special programs or part-time staffing.
The two largest reported race and ethnicity groups are White (77.5%) and multiracial (10.6%). These figures help families understand who the school serves; they are not rating inputs.
